What are the benefits of hiring a therapy dog near me in Bradner, OH?
There are many different benefits of hiring a therapy dog near you in Bradner, OH. To start, therapy dogs can provide comfort and support to people who are dealing with emotional challenges such as anxiety, depression, and stress. They can also help to reduce feelings of loneliness and isolation. Therapy dogs have also been shown to have a positive effect on physical healing. They can help to lower blood pressure and reduce pain.
What type of training do therapy dogs near me in Bradner, OH receive?
When you hire therapy dog near you in Bradner, OH, they will have received extensive training, including basic obedience training, socialization, task-specific training, and certification. If you have specific requirements for therapy dogs, be sure to speak with their handler about your needs.
